Various types of permits cover various classifications of lorries, including cars (classification B), motorcycles (classifications A1 and A2), and bigger vehicles (categories C and D for buses and trucks). The acquisition of a motorist's license involves a series of steps, from enrolling in a driving school to passing both theoretical and useful evaluations.
While the exact cost of obtaining a French motorist's license can vary widely depending on various aspects, it typically includes the following components:
Cost Component | Approximated Price (in EUR) |
---|---|
Driving School Fees | 1,200 - 1,500 |
Theoretical Exam Fees | 30 - 50 |
Practical Test Fees | 100 - 150 |
Medical Checkup Fees | 40 - 100 |
Administrative Fees | 30 - 60 |
Additional Costs | 50 - 300 (Study products, etc) |
Most applicants are needed to take driving lessons at a certified driving school, where courses typically include both useful driving direction and theoretical understanding. The typical cost for a complete plan from a driving school usually varies in between EUR1,200 to EUR1,500 depending on area and the number of hours consisted of.
The theoretical part of the chauffeur's license, referred to as the "code de la route," examines a prospect's knowledge of road indications, traffic laws, and safe driving practices. Fees for the exam usually range from EUR30 to EUR50. Applicants typically have the alternative to register in preparatory courses, which might contribute to the total expense.
Post completion of driving lessons, students should pass a practical driving test. The charges for this test can vary from EUR100 to EUR150, which might consist of a car rental charge if the candidate does not have access to their own cars and truck for the exam.
A medical checkup is needed to guarantee the candidate meets the health standards required to run a vehicle. The cost for this evaluation can vary, generally falling in between EUR40 and EUR100.
There are administrative fees associated with the application and examination for the chauffeur's license, which normally vary from EUR30 to EUR60.
Other costs can occur from buying research study materials, practice tests, or any retake costs for tests. These additional costs can total another EUR50 to EUR300, depending upon the applicant's preparation needs.

Offered the often-high costs involved in getting a chauffeur's license, many individuals might consider funding alternatives. Some driving schools offer payment plans that allow candidates to spread out the expenses over numerous months. Furthermore, certain regions and towns may supply financial assistance or repayments for driving lessons to motivate mobility amongst homeowners.
